		Overall: 74 bad words
Average: 8.22 curses / episode (9)
And I think that's because he speaks less than the others!
Your Guess again ?...
|  |  | 
|  |  | 
 
		Right! Jono!
 
		Overall: 231 bad words
Average: 21 profanities / episode (11)
2.5 swear words every 10 minutes!
| Speaker | Total | Sw. avg. | 
|---|---|---|
| Jono | 231 | 2.50 | 
| Aq | 187 | 2.23 | 
| Ade | 92 | 1.10 | 
| Matt | 74 | 0.99 | 
| Adam | 23 | 0.87 |

	If the LR speakers were fined £80.00
	for every "F-word", they'd have to pay
If the LR speakers were fined £80.00
	for every "F-word", they'd have to pay
£23 680,00
... and this is just for 11 episodes!
Or more precisely...
| Speaker | Fucks | Fine | 
|---|---|---|
| Jono | 105 | £8 400.00 | 
| Aq | 99 | £7 920.00 | 
| Ade | 50 | £4 000.00 | 
| Matt | 33 | £2 640.00 | 
| Drinky | 9 | £720.00 |
